Brief
History
Leonard Stanley Ekeh
shortened to “Leo Stan” was born on February 22, 1956 in the sleepy town of
Ubomiri Mbaitoli in Imo State. His parents were quite educated as his father
was a dietitian while his mother was a nurse. The family was relatively large
as he had three brother and two sisters.
After his primary education he preceded to Holy Ghost College, Owerri for his secondary education. It’s fascinating and intriguing to note that instead of going to the United Kingdom or the United States for his tertiary education. This was the norm at that time as it still is today. However the circumstances surrounding his travel to India for studies is worth mentioning.
Just after sitting for
UME as it was then known as he gained admission into a university in Nigeria.
Unfortunately, he had an accident which kept him in the hospital for three
months. By the time he was discharged from the hospital the duration to pay
acceptance fee had elapsed and thus missed his admission.
Frustrated and confused
as what to do next, he got an invitation from a friend based in India. His friend encouraged and convinced him to
make the trip to India.
Leo hearkened and applied and gained admission into Punjab University where he obtained a degree in Economics. It was in India that he met the lady that eventually became his wife. She was also a Nigerian student studying mathematics. His wife is presently runs a company, TechDistribution; the biggest ICT distribution company in Sub-Saharan Africa.
According to him he
believes his study in India played an important role in his career and passion
for entrepreneurship.
Afterwards he moved to Ireland where he went for a post-graduate in Computer Science at the Cork City University. It was here in Ireland that his entrepreneurial spark was ignited. He also earned an MSc in Risk Management from the University of Nottingham. His passion to have a better understanding of laws guiding businesses prompted him to enroll for an LLM in Business Law.

Zinox
Technologies
The first company he started; Task Systems Limited from the word go, was a success. He recalls that a day after the business was launched the very first customer they got made a purchase products worth $35,000. Subsequent orders that came also were remarkably that within a year of operations the company was already recording profits.
As far as the ICT space
is concerned in Africa, Zinox computers as an African brand leads the way while
others follow. The visionary leadership of Leo Stan Ekeh in the industry has
been remarkable and extraordinary.
Zinox Technologies was
later founded in 2001 to manufacture computers. Zinox Technologies holds the
record as the first company to manufacture and distribute computers in
Sub-Saharan Africa.
Zinox computers is the
first company to obtain the WHQL certification and by five years also attained the
NIS ISO 2000: 9001 QMS Certification. A rare fate to attain for an African
brand in the ICT industry.
It is instructive to
note that the ICT industry is particularly led by more technologically advanced
nations, nonetheless Zinox has continued to thrive.
The company had a big
break when it came to the rescue of the Nigerian governments during the
elections of 2004. Zinox was able to deliver over 12, 000 computers and 80, 000
direct capturing machines to INEC for the 2004 elections in record time.
Other
Business Interest
With his visionary
leadership Leo Stan Ekeh is solidly on the path to becoming Africa’s biggest
name in the ICT sector.
He expanded has
business interest in January 2018 when he defeated other contenders to acquire
the e-commerce giant; Konga. The purchase was made at a time the Nigerian
interest in online purchase was still weak.
Konga.com is one of the biggest players in the e-commerce sectors in Africa. There are claims Konga was bought for $10 million dollars which undeniably cheap for a company of that magnitude. Konga has three subsidiaries KOS-delivery, KongaPay and Konga.com.
Leo and his team are
presently working round the clock to make Konga a top brand in the industry
through innovation and an exceptional delivery service.
KongaPay is being
re-positioned into a premium payment platform for the benefit of businesses and
individuals in the financial ecosystem.
The smart move of
leading a delegation of Konga executives to the London where they signed
partnership deals with Bibimoney; a leading UK-based firm. This will enable
Bibimoney expand access to financial inclusion in Nigeria.
With this new
arrangement KongaPay is fast dominating the fintech space in Nigeria. Its
subscriber base has grown to more than five million within a short period of
time.
